A train trip from Harwich International to East Grinstead takes about 4hrs 18 mins on average, covering roughly 78 miles (126 kilometres). With around 17 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£47.40,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Harwich International Station is designed to cater to a wide range of travelers, offering a spectrum of helpful facilities. While there's no traditional ticket office, the convenience of accessible ticket machines ensures that you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. Comfort extends to passengers with reduced mobility too, with step-free access available across the platforms, aided by lifts, making navigation hassle-free.
Though there aren't any first-class lounges or waiting rooms, the station does provide seating areas for those waiting for their trains. For your refreshment needs, self-service vending machines dispensing both hot and cold drinks and snacks are stationed within the ferry terminal building. Be mindful though, this building closes between 09:00 and 17:00.
The station also understands the little things count on a journey; facilities include an ATM and even a passport photo booth. Plus, for cyclists, there are well-maintained cycle stands across platforms, ensuring you can securely store your bicycle. Public Wi-Fi is available, so you can stay connected while waiting for your train.
You won’t be stranded when it comes to traveling beyond Harwich. If your journey takes a little detour, rail replacement services are at hand. They conveniently pick up and drop off at designated bus stops on East Dock Road, or for boat train services, directly from behind Platform 1. Ample car parking with 250 spaces, including 10 accessible spots, provides ease whether you're dropping off or making the station your starting point—parking is even free!

East Grinstead Train Station is equipped with a wide array of facilities to ensure a comfortable experience for all travelers. Whether you're purchasing a ticket from the ticket office, which operates from early morning till late evening, or collecting pre-booked tickets from a machine, the station maintains easy and accessible options. The station supports the use of smartcards and has validators available for effortless travel. Additionally, there's an induction loop for individuals with hearing impairments.
If you need assistance, there are staff members available from early morning until past midnight on weekdays and Saturdays, and slightly reduced hours on Sundays. For those requiring step-free access, East Grinstead Station is fully accessible across all platforms with meeting points available for assistance. However, it's worth noting that while there are ramps available for train access, the toilets aren't fully accessible. Although there’s no waiting room office, a seating area is provided for your convenience.
Located just outside the station, you'll find a taxi rank for on-the-go convenience. While local bus information is readily available via the station's onward travel map, the accessibility to these modes of transportation makes the hub well-connected with the surrounding areas. Whether you're using a rail replacement service due to disruption or planning a bus journey, this station ensures that transition between different travel modes is seamless.
